How much do remote hourly software developer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 11,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ote hourly software developer in Cary, NC is $103,615.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$83,400.00 and $120,400.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Remote Hourly Software Developer vs Remote Full-Stack Developer?

AspectRemote Hourly Software DeveloperRemote Full-Stack Developer
CredentialsTypically requires a degree in computer science or related field, with proficiency in specific programming languagesSimilar credentials, often with additional experience in both front-end and back-end technologies
Work EnvironmentWorks remotely on a project basis, often as a freelancer or contractorRemotes or hybrid, usually as a full-time employee or contractor handling both client-side and server-side tasks
Industry UsageCommon in freelance platforms, startups, and tech companies hiring on a project basisWidely used in tech companies, agencies, and startups needing comprehensive development skills

While both roles involve software development, a Remote Hourly Software Developer typically works on a project basis with hourly billing, focusing on specific tasks. A Remote Full-Stack Developer handles both front-end and back-end development, often in a more integrated role. The choice depends on your project needs and employment preferences.

Job description

Required Skillset: Expert knowledge of NodeJS-based application development Deep experience with MongoDB, including data design and performance optimization Broad hands-on experience with AWS-based infrastructure and deployment processes Working knowledge of Redis, Docker-based containerization, Terraform, Jenkins Flexible and adaptable with a positive "can-do" attitude Excellent communication skills with an ability to work effectively in-office and remote Able to build modular, loosely coupled, reusable, and maintainable software components Solid experience in modern JavaScript, HTML and CSS (React JS /Redux experience a plus) . Role and Responsibilities: 25%- Help to direct and mentor a growing and distributed team of developers at all levels of experience (from junior to senior/principal) leadership. Observe and promote software development best practices such as proper testing and code review, reuse, and refactoring 25% Be a proactive and hands-on technical troubleshooter to identify issues early and prevent them from occurring.

Optimize the applications for stability, security, speed, and scalability. Hands-on production support, troubleshooting, and maintenance. 50% MERN Development.

Contribute to the design, definition, and implementation of the application and feature-level architecture across multiple services and tiers. Interface with product teams and other stakeholders on behalf of development as needed. Department: Preferred Vendors This is a contract position.
